§ 9379. Agency cooperation

§ 9379. Agency cooperation The Secretary of Administration shall ensure that, in accordance with State and federal privacy laws, the Green Mountain Care Board has access to data and analysis held by any Executive Branch agency which is necessary to carry out the Board’s duties as described in this chapter. § 9380. Rules

§ 9380. Rules The Board may adopt rules pursuant to 3 V.S.A. chapter 25 as needed to carry out the provisions of this chapter. (Added 2011, No. 48, § 3, eff. May 26, 2011.)
